Kano Court Orders Police Probe, Drags Daily Nigerian Publisher to Court Over Defamation

A Kano Magistrate Court has ordered police to investigate Daily Nigerian publisher, Jafar Jafar, over alleged criminal defamation against Hon. Abdullahi Ibrahim Rogo, Director General of Protocol, Kano Government House.

The case, filed before Chief Magistrate Abdul’aziz M. Habib of Court No. 15, Nomansland, accuses Jafar and one Audu Umar of publishing false and malicious stories describing Rogo as a “thieving aide” to Governor Abba Kabir Yusuf.

The controversial reports, published on August 22 and 25, 2025, alleged that ₦6.5 billion was traced to Rogo and that the Protocol Directorate under ex-Governor Ganduje spent ₦20 billion in three months. Rogo insists the publications were politically motivated lies aimed at destroying his image.

The court has directed the Assistant Inspector General of Police, Zone One, Kano, to carry out a full investigation. Rogo has also filed a separate civil case at the State High Court seeking damages.

The Kano government has dismissed the corruption allegations as baseless propaganda.
